Permasnow

Permasnow is a recurring item in the Dragon Quest series. It is mysterious snow that never seems to melt and is used as a crafting material.

Dragon Quest XEdit

Permasnow is used as a material for crafting some weapons, armour, and furniture or in Alchemy to add resistance against Sultry Dance to pieces of footwear. It can be purchased from a material shop for 170 gold, picked up from sparkly spots, or dropped by certain monsters such as Tundragsters.

Dragon Quest XI: Echoes of an Elusive AgeEdit

GameDescription
Soft snow that strangely doesn't seem to melt.[1]

Permasnow can be picked up from sparkly spots at Sniflheim, the Sniflheim Region, the Snærfelt, and the Hekswood, or dropped by Dragon slimes and their vicious counterparts. A handful of permasnow can be found in a pot at Sniflheim. It can be sold for 40 gold.
